Ninjas use Drupal

One of the most popular and deadliest vodcasts on the internet, Ask a Ninja, is using Drupal. This is what the Wallstreet Journal has to say about Ask a Ninja:

Each week, about half a million people watch a two- or three-minute video starring a man in a ninja costume that includes a Lycra ski mask bought for $6. He typically delivers a sarcastic comic monologue in response to a ninja-themed question a viewer has e-mailed in. ("Do ninjas catch colds?" was a recent topic.)

They have been using Drupal for more than 6 months now, and I have been watching their episodes for at least as long. Let's hope the Ninja continues to be happy with Drupal. Or doesn't the Ninja kill Drupal developers? Maybe that is a good question to ask?

Be careful though. When a question is sent to the Ninja, the following auto-reply is sent: The Ninja will read your question carefully and then decide whether or not it is interesting and funny. If it is, he'll answer it and look forward to killing you soon. If it isn't, he'll still kill you, but he won't enjoy it.
